Understanding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ric-powered devices developed for individuals with minimal mobility. They typically have 3 or four wheels, a comfy seat, and manages that enable users to drive the scooter with ease. Unlike wheelchairs, mobility scooters uk scooters are designed for both indoor and outdoor use, making them versatile buddies for daily activities.

2. Full-Size Mobility Scooters
Best for outdoor usage, full-size designs have bigger wheels and more robust frames. They can deal with rough terrains and offer extended battery life, making them suitable for longer distances.
3. All-Terrain Mobility Scooters
Developed for rugged surface, all-terrain scooters have larger wheels and boosted suspension systems. They can navigate grass, gravel, and unequal surface areas with ease.
4. Pavement Mobility Scooters
These scooters are ideal for smooth surface areas and city environments. They are generally more compact and can quickly steer in tight spaces.

Selecting the ideal mobility scooter includes thinking about a wide range of aspects. Below are the important aspects to assess before purchasing:
1. Weight Capacity
Guarantee the scooter can accommodate the user's weight conveniently. Most mobility scooters have weight limits ranging from 250 lbs to 450 lbs.
2. Motor Power
Look for scooters with adequate motor power to browse various surfaces. A motor in the variety of 300 to 600 watts is normally advised for outdoor use.
3. Battery Life
Consider the variety and charging time of the scooter's battery. A longer battery life is important for users preparing to cover greater ranges.
4. Size and Portability
If traveling frequently, a portable scooter that can quickly fold or take apart is ideal. Nevertheless, bigger scooters typically provide more stability and convenience.
5. Comfort Features
Examine for a comfy seat, great back assistance, adjustable armrests, and adequate legroom. Additional functions such as seat height adjustment can enhance user convenience.
6. Security Features
Make sure the scooter has vital security functions such as lights, turn signals, and a horn. Anti-tip wheels and excellent braking systems are also vital for security on slopes.
7. Expense
Determine your budget plan before shopping. Mobility scooters can range from ₤ 600 to over ₤ 3,000, depending on the type and functions.

2. Can I utilize my mobility scooter on public roadways?
This differs by region. Some locations enable scooters on roads if they fulfill specific requirements, while others restrict them to sidewalks and designated courses. Always inspect local policies before venturing out.
3. For how long do mobility scooter batteries last?
Battery life expectancy can differ based upon usage and care. Normally, a well-kept lead-acid battery lasts about one to 2 years, while lithium-ion batteries can last as much as 5 years.
